How rare is a two-colored eye?

Having two different colored eyes, a condition called heterochromia, is quite rare in humans, affecting less than 1% of the population, or roughly 1 in 100 people, though estimates vary, with some sources suggesting it's as low as 6 in 10,000 people in the US. It's a genetic trait, usually present from birth, resulting from differences in melanin, but can also develop from injury or disease.

What is the 10 10 10 rule for eyes?

The 10-10-10 rule for eyes is a simple technique to combat digital eye strain: every 10 minutes, look away from your screen at something 10 feet away, and keep your focus there for 10 seconds. This break allows your eye muscles (specifically the ciliary muscles) to relax from constant near-focus, preventing dryness, fatigue, headaches, and blurry vision associated with prolonged digital device use, and is an alternative to the similar 20-20-20 rule.

What is the evil eye?

The evil eye is a widespread, ancient superstition that a malevolent glare, often fueled by envy or jealousy, can bring bad luck, harm, or misfortune to someone, affecting their health, prosperity, or relationships, with protective amulets (like the blue eye bead) and rituals used to ward it off. It's a concept found in many cultures, from the Mediterranean to South Asia, representing a curse from a look.

Do eye colors affect vision?

Yes, eye color affects visual comfort and disease risk due to melanin levels, with lighter eyes (less melanin) being more sensitive to bright light and glare, while darker eyes (more melanin) offer natural protection, but both can have unique needs, like blue eyes potentially seeing better in dim light but needing extra UV care. Eye color doesn't dictate the sharpness of vision (acuity) but impacts how you experience different lighting, making darker eyes better in sun and lighter eyes potentially better at night, though regular eye exams are crucial for all.

Can too much screen time affect your eyes?

Yes, too much screen time can be bad for your eyes, leading to Digital Eye Strain (Computer Vision Syndrome), causing temporary symptoms like dry eyes, blurred vision, headaches, and fatigue, mainly from reduced blinking and constant focusing on a close-up, bright source, plus blue light can disrupt sleep, but it's generally manageable with breaks and good habits, not permanent damage.
